Going Green: It’s Cool for the Planet

The Going Green Exhibit, displaying and telling the story of clean fuel alternatives, opened Earth Day 2009(April 22) as our newest permanent exhibit installment here at the California Auto Museum. The exhibit GG-007display a1913 Rauch & Lang Electric car, one of only twelve 1997 General Motors EV1s GG-005still in existence ,a 2000 Daimler-Benz NeCar 4 a Fuel Cell Vehicle, and a 1996 Joule PHEV (Plug-in Hybrid Electric Vehicle).

This Tesla Roadster, is the newest Tesla-Motorsaddition to the Museum’s Going Green exhibit. It is owned by Renew America Roadtrip, America’s first green charity drive coast-to-coast in a production all-electric sportscar.
